Purpose
This policy defines the framework for issuing, managing, and verifying digital credentials under IQA-US. It ensures that all certifications are secure, globally verifiable, and aligned with international standards, enabling learners to showcase their achievements with confidence.

Digital Credential Framework
IQA-US provides a fully digital certification system that includes:
Certificate Issuance
-
Certificates are issued only through the official IQA-US platform via authorized portal login.
-
Each certificate is generated with a unique verification ID upon successful completion of requirements.
Verification and Authentication
The verification system ensures instant confirmation of authenticity and protection against forgery. Third parties can independently validate credentials without intermediaries.

7. Security and Integrity
Certificates are generated through secure systems. Digital records are maintained ensuring traceability and auditability.
8. Learner Access
Learners are entitled to access, download, and share credentials on professional platforms without modification.
9. Institutional Responsibility
Institutions must ensure accurate submission of details and follow official procedures to avoid unauthorized issuance.
10. Misuse and Violations
Forgery or misrepresentation may result in certificate cancellation, accreditation suspension, or legal action.
